The Granger Causality test is used to determine whether one time series can predict another time series. To perform the test, you first specify two time series and then fit a vector autoregressive (VAR) model to both. By comparing the predictive power of the model with the lagged values of the first series against a model without those lags, you can assess whether past values of the first series Granger-cause the second. A significant result indicates that the first series contains information that helps predict the second series.

How may interpret causality from wavelet?

Wavelet analysis can help interpret causality by revealing the time-frequency characteristics of signals, allowing researchers to identify correlations and dependencies across different scales. By examining the wavelet coefficients of two or more time series, one can assess how changes in one series may influence another over time. Granger causality tests can also be applied in the wavelet domain to determine if past values of one series can predict future values of another. This approach provides a detailed view of causal relationships that may vary across different time scales.
